A Bed For A Queen

It is the centrepiece of any boutique hotel room, with its plush headboard and plumped pillows; the bedding, cushions and curtains all matching one another. These are the details. But they aren’t all. Remember what it felt like to lay in that hotel bed, in those soft sheets you never wanted to get out of, that’s what you need to achieve. They say you should go with sheets that have a minimum thread count of 300, but why not go super deluxe and get yourself some fitted Egyptian cotton Cal King sheets with a mesmeric thread count of 1800. To then top it all off, invest in a heavy duvet, the more cloud-like the better, as well as a gorgeous throw and matching cushions. Remember, you want the bed to really pop the moment you walk in and be the most inviting thing in the room.

Dieting Dos and Don’ts

Dieting Dos and Don’ts

For those wanting to shed the pounds, there’s an array of dieting methods out there. You don’t have to diet one particular way, however there are some dieting dos and don’ts that could help you to stay on track with whatever method you do choose.

Don’t starve yourself

Any dieting method that tells you to starve yourself to lose weight should be avoided. Whilst you should lower your calorie intake, cutting out food altogether could cause more harm that it does good. Starving yourself causes your body to go into survival mode, shutting down functions to other organs and processes that aren’t as important. Your body also limits the amount of energy you spend to keep other functions going, making you lose weight slower as burning off fat is not top of priorities.

Do cut out processed foods

The less processes food has to go through, the healthier it is for you. This means swapping sugary sweets for fruit and white bread for natural carbs such as potatoes. Try to rely less on microwave meals and foods straight out the packet and try making your own meals from raw ingredients.

Don’t rely solely on pills

There are lots of weight loss pills out there, but these should never be used by themselves. If you’re taking weight loss pills and still eating unhealthily as well as not exercising, you’re not going to make any progress.

Don’t think short term

Weight loss should never be a short term goal. You may well lose your target weight, but are likely to slip back into your old ways straight away and piles on the pounds again. Consider lifestyle changes that you can permanently adopt to ensure that you stay healthy. You may be able to drop a few rules once you’ve reached your target weight, but don’t expect to just take up you old lifestyle once you’ve got slim.

Do treat yourself

Getting rid of all those tasty comfort foods you once adored is hard. Cutting them all out permanently takes a lot of willpower – you’re likely to get demotivated very quickly. Instead use these foods as incentives and rewards. If you manage to go your whole week sticking religiously to your diet, reward yourself with a food you once loved for one day only.  However, if you break your diet and indulge on this treat when you’re not supposed to, punish yourself by not allowing yourself to eat a treat at the end of that week. This will spur you on to not abandon hope.

Install solar panels

Solar panels are still the best solution for getting free energy. In some instances, you can even make money from the devices. That is because electricity you create will feed back into the grid. At the end of the year, you’ll receive a payment if you’ve generated more than you’ve used. The cost of installation is sometimes a worry for homeowners. So, it’s vital you realise you don’t always have to buy them outright. There are many government-backed schemes for people in your position. So, it’s sensible to check your local authority’s website for more information. You could save a fortune.

Hiking Tips for Beginners

Introduction

The fresh air, the cool breeze during a hot summer day, and a shady spot to watch the sun´s shadows dance in the valley below you: this is what most of us dream about when we imagine a day of hiking through Nature. However, without the right preparation, your hiking trip might be better defined by swollen knees, clouds of mosquitoes, and soggy hiking boots.

For those people who are new to the world of hiking, it is important to understand that enjoying a quality hike takes much more preparation than simply lacing up the old hiking boots and driving to the nearest trailhead. Below you´ll find four simple tips to help you find ways to motivate yourself to get into the wilderness and enjoy a perfect hike.

Why Should You Hike?

Everyone knows that our bodies need exercise. The sedentary lives that we live have led to several dangerous health conditions ranging from obesity to diabetes. Hiking offers an opportunity not only to exercise, but also to enjoy moments of physical exertion. Recent evidence has shown that people find exercise while being in Nature as more enjoyable and less physically draining.

In addition, taking regular hikes offers an opportunity to reduce your stress levels and improve your overall mental health. When you go to the gym for a quick workout, chances are that you´re carrying a load of problems with you as you simply try to make it to your goal on the treadmill. When you´re hiking through the woods, however, it´s much easier to allow your problems to temporarily disappear as you regain perspective of the most important things of life.

Lastly, and perhaps most importantly, hiking allows us to regain contact with the natural world of which we are a part. In our industrial and consumer culture, meaningful contact with Nature has become a rarity at best. Our lives are lived within the confines of manufactured housing, cement streets, and air conditioned offices. Escaping from these man-made environments for a short hike into the wilderness allows us to rediscover our ultimate belonging to the natural world which holds us.

Four Tips to Motivate You to Get Off the Couch and Into the Wild

If you are ready to start enjoying the benefits of hiking, it is important to plan ahead. One disastrous hiking trip can turn you off to hiking for years to come. Just as you wouldn’t try to scale Everest on your first outdoors trip, so should you also take the necessary time to ease yourself into the world of hiking so that it becomes an enjoyable, lifelong pursuit.

Start Slow

This first bit of advice, should be common sense. If you aren´t a proficient hiker, don’t try to complete a 20 mile day hike on your first go. Even for people who are in fairly decent shape, a 3 to 4 mile round trip hike will make you feel the physical exertion. Also, be sure to trust the trail ratings that describe a particular hike. If the hike is listed as strenuous, you might want to opt for a shorter “moderate” hike or a slightly longer hike that has been rated as “easy”. Find a Place that You´ll Love

If you hate the heat and the burning sun, your first hike probably shouldn’t be in Death Valley National Park. Similarly, if you dislike the wind and cold, you should probably avoid trying to hike to some bald knob or mountain top. Think about what type of natural environment you most enjoy, and search for a hike that will take you through that natural setting. This will make your initial experience with hiking enjoyable and gratifying.

Couple Hiking with Some Other Activity You Love

One of the best parts of hiking is that you can combine a hike with some other activity that you enjoy. If, for example, you enjoy photography, there is no better place to practice your photography skills than while hiking through some beautiful, natural area. If you enjoy writing poetry, take a pen and paper along with you in your backpack and hike until you find the perfect spot to give you the inspiration you need.

Don´t Go Alone

While the ability to find deep peace and solace while hiking alone through the woods is definitely one of the privileges of hiking, you should probably invite other people along during your first couple of hikes. Having other people near you can help to alleviate some of the potential drawbacks and difficulties that a hiking trip might unexpectedly bring. Save the solo trips for when you feel more comfortable and proficient with hiking.
